1. Quality Assurance
ScribeDigital transcriptions are of the highest quality and meet a minimum standard of 98.5% accuracy. Customers will be advised at the time of collecting a text file if the sound file provided failed to provide sufficient sound or dictation quality to achieve this standard.

2. Delivery
Generally we will send the transcripts to you when ready and this will fall within the time shown as follows. Sound files dictated Monday to Thursday will be transcribed and available for collection within 24 hours; sound files dictated on Friday will be available for collection by noon local time on the following Monday. We operate 24/7, 365 days a year and we are therefore able to offer turnaround times to meet your requirements. All requirements for delivery will be agreed at the time of Registration with an agreed method for special one-offs.
